Arizona Cardinals Kicker Neil Rackers Has Tweaked Groin, Team Considering Options
Neil Rackers has suffered a tweaked groin in Wednesday's practice. His status has heen updated to questionable on the injury report. The Cardinals are now on the lookout for another option at kicker with the game fast approaching against the Tennessee Titans on Sunday. Adam Schefter was first to report from Twitter:
"With K Neil Rackers nursing a tweaked groin, Cardinals spending Thanksgiving workout K's, including Mike Nugent and Matt Bryant."
From Mike Sando -
"Neil Rackers has made 11 of 12 field goal attempts this season.
A strained groin has slowed him recently. Looks like the Cardinals are considering their options just in case.
Rackers has not missed a game since the 2005 season...Free-agent kickers Mike Nugent and Matt Bryant, each of whom has auditioned unsuccessfully in recent weeks, are scheduled to work out for the Cardinals on Thursday, a league source said.
But it is more of a precaution than anything. Rackers is still expected to be healthy enough to kick in Sunday's key game against the Tennessee Titans."
If memory serves me well, Rackers wasn't entirely healthy the '06 season, the same season Rackers may have played his worst football. He missed two potential game winning/tying field goals in as many weeks. Get well Rackers.
